Women and Child Development Ministry in association with Ministry of Education, MyGov and Ministry of Electronics and Information Technology launched an online campaign to celebrate women in Science.
This campaign celebrates women who have carved a niche for themselves in the field of Science Technology, Engineering and Mathematics (STEM). It also encourages young girls who aspire to excel in STEM and contribute towards nation building, an official release said.
The campaign honours young girls from across the country who have performed well in Maths and Science.
As part of the campaign, citizens can congratulate a young STEM star from their state/district through a personalised card and encourage them to pursue these subjects. More than 700 such STEM stars have been featured on MyGov platform.
The campaign was launched on 11 February as it is celebrated as International Day of Women and Girls in Science. The day recognises the critical role women and girls play in science and technology.
The United Nations recognised 11 February as International Day of Women and Girls in Science in 2015 with an aim to promote full and equal access to participation in science for women and girls.
